Greek Word Study
εὐδία
eudía
G2105

Quick Facts

Strong's Number
G2105
KJV Translations
fair weather
Derivation / Root
feminine from G2095 (εὖ) and the alternate of G2203 (Ζεύς) (as the god of the weather);

Definition of eudía

εὐδία (eudía) a clear sky, i.e. fine weather

Word Origin

This word comes feminine from G2095 (εὖ) and the alternate of G2203 (Ζεύς) (as the god of the weather); See the root words: G2095 (εὖ), G2203 (Ζεύς).
